Break angle does seem a pretty big factor in guitar tone. It's very different on the 2 S-100s I have (the 77 has a much sharper break angle than the 72 mainly due to the bridge positioning & some other changes in the guitar design) & they sound very different. The 77 is a lot tauter & brighter sounding.
Saying that, I don'y know if you will get a huge change in the break angle by bending the tailpiece down - I can't imagine it would be more than a few degrees difference (at least looking at the harp tailpiece on my CE-100D).
